Who is Karolina Wydra? Bio, Age, Net Worth, Relationship, Height, Ethnicity

Karolina Wydra is a Polish-American actress and model best known for appearing in the movies Be Kind Rewind, Crazy Stupid Love, and Europa Report.

She won the 1997 Elite Lee Jeans Model Look Contest as a part of her modeling career. She also posed for Levi’s, Armani, Dooney & Bourke, and Charles David, and appeared on the April 2003 cover of the German magazine Elle.

Karolina Wydra: Early Life, Age, Wiki, Parents, Ethnicity

Karolina I. WydraMarch was given the name Karolina Wydra on March 5, 1981, in Opole, Opolskie, Poland. She is a Pisces by birth sign.

Both her mother and father were educators who had previously taught art and mathematics, respectively.

Karolina and her parents moved to Orange County, California, along with her older brother, who is now an accountant and lives in London, in 1992. Her parents had a prosperous cleaning company there.

Years later, in 2012, her parents split up for an unknown reason, and as a result, her mother returned to Poland.

Playing ‘ Violet Mazurski’ In True Blood

Based on Charlaine Harris’s Southern Vampire Mysteries books, True Blood is an American television drama-horror series. Karolina Wydra portrays the vampire “Violet Mazurski” in the television series.

She joined the cast of the HBO series in the sixth season’s “The Sun” episode and continued as a prominent character until her character’s unexpected end in the seventh and final season’s “Almost Home” episode.

Other Movies / TV Shows

Following her appearances in True Blood, Karolina Wydra played a recurring part in the drama series Justified on FX and guest-starred in an episode of Scorpion on CBS.

She also acted in the horror movie Incarnate and the ABC crime drama series Wicked City in 2015. After that, she was cast as “Sasha Barinov,” a recurrent journalist, in the ABC drama Quantico and the Showtime revival of Twin Peaks.

She previously portrayed “Dominika Petrova” in the television series House M.D. between 2011 and 2012.
